April Sound, Montgomery, TX Local Guide

How much does it cost to rent a home in April Sound?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| April Sound 2 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$1,765 | $1,300 | $3,300 |
| April Sound 3 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$1,863 | $1,295 | $4,500 |
| April Sound 4 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$2,818 | $1,800 | $3,950 |

Frequently Asked Questions about April Sound
What type of rentals are currently available in April Sound?
There are currently 6 Apartments for Rent in April Sound, TX with pricing that ranges from $900 to $2,295. There are also 55 Single Family Homes for rent, Condos, and Townhome rentals currently available in April Sound ranging from $429 to $4,500.
What is the current price range for Rental Homes in April Sound?
Today's rental pricing for Homes for Rent, Condos and Townhomes in April Sound ranges from $429 to $4,500 with an average monthly rent of $1,830.
